Why the Costs Matter
While Miami offers stunning venues, the steep prices can quickly deplete your budget. For example, a corporate retreat at the Fontainebleau can cost upwards of $450 per person per night, which includes lodging, meals, and amenities. When you compare this to other cities with similar offerings, the value diminishes.
Seasonal Pricing Fluctuations
Miami's peak season runs from December to April, leading to inflated rates—up to 40% higher during major events like Art Basel and Miami Music Week. If your team is flexible, consider planning your offsite during the shoulder seasons (May to June or September to November) to save significantly.
